How to Learn Digital Marketing: A Beginner's Guide to Success
By upGrad
Updated on May 02, 2025 | 11 min read | 1.6k views
Share:
For working professionals
For fresh graduates
More
By upGrad
Updated on May 02, 2025 | 11 min read | 1.6k views
Share:
Table of Contents
Nowadays in a digital world, learning digital marketing is no longer optional; It's essential. Whether you're a professional aiming to upskill, an entrepreneur looking to grow your business, or a student exploring career opportunities, mastering digital marketing can open doors to limitless possibilities.
Digital marketing encompasses a wide range of strategies, from search engine optimization (SEO) and social media marketing to email campaigns and content creation. It’s the backbone of modern business growth, helping brands connect with their audience in meaningful ways.
If you're wondering how to learn digital marketing, this guide is here to help. We'll explore actionable steps, trusted resources, and expert insights to kickstart your journey and set you on the path to success.
If you're ready to dive into this exciting field, start by exploring upGrad's Digital Marketing Courses and build a strong foundation.
Learning digital marketing is an exciting and rewarding journey that can help you build a lucrative career or grow your business.
Here’s a detailed roadmap to mastering digital marketing:
Before diving into strategies and tools, you need to grasp the basics of digital marketing. It involves promoting products or services online using channels like search engines, social media, email, and websites.
Core Components:
Also Read: Fundamentals of Digital Marketing – What You Need to Know
Selecting the right digital marketing course is crucial to building a strong foundation. Look for programs that cover essential topics like SEO, social media marketing, PPC, and analytics.
Ensure the course offers practical projects, certifications, and mentorship from industry experts. Flexible, self-paced online courses are ideal for working professionals. The right course equips you with in-demand skills and boosts career opportunities.
To prepare for these roles, explore upGrad's Digital Marketing Courses and gain the expertise employers are looking for.
Practical experience is essential to mastering digital marketing. Working on real-world projects helps you apply theoretical knowledge to actual scenarios, such as creating campaigns, analyzing data, and optimizing strategies.
Internships, freelancing, or simulated projects can provide hands-on exposure. Building a portfolio of successful projects demonstrates your skills to potential employers. Practical learning bridges the gap between theory and industry requirements.
Also read: 24 Best Digital Marketing Project Ideas & Topics for Beginners / Students [2025]
Digital marketing evolves rapidly, with new tools, platforms, and algorithms emerging regularly. Staying updated helps you adapt strategies and remain competitive. Follow industry blogs, attend webinars, and engage with thought leaders on platforms like LinkedIn.
Subscribing to newsletters and joining online communities can also keep you informed. Staying ahead of trends ensures your skills and knowledge remain relevant.
Also Read: 15 Major Social Media Trends in 2025
Your portfolio showcases your skills and helps you stand out to potential employers or clients.
What to Include in Your Portfolio:
Networking Tips:
Also read: How Can Students Leverage LinkedIn For Better Career Opportunities?
Certifications in digital marketing validate your expertise and make you stand out to employers. They showcase your proficiency in specific areas like SEO, PPC, and analytics. Popular certifications include Google Ads, Facebook Blueprint.
These credentials enhance your resume and increase career opportunities. Building a portfolio alongside certifications can further boost your credibility.
Get Started with upGrad’s Certificate in Digital Marketing and Communication — Enroll Now!
Digital marketing covers diverse areas like SEO, social media, email marketing, and PPC. Specializing in a specific niche allows you to master advanced strategies and stand out in the job market.
For example, becoming an expert in content marketing or analytics can make you highly sought after. Choose a niche based on your interests, skills, and market demand. A focused expertise ensures better career growth and deeper industry impact.
Advance your career with the Brand and Communication Management Certificate Program from upGrad and MICA and master the art of building impactful brands!
Digital marketing is not just a buzzword; it’s a necessity for businesses, professionals, and entrepreneurs in 2025. As the world continues to embrace digital transformation, the demand for skilled digital marketers is skyrocketing.
Also Read: Fundamentals of Digital Marketing – What You Need to Know
Here are compelling reasons why learning digital marketing this year can be a game-changer for your career or business:
1. Growing Demand for Digital Marketers: Businesses of all sizes are shifting their focus to online platforms, creating a massive demand for digital marketing professionals. From startups to global corporations, companies need experts who can create impactful strategies to attract and retain customers in the digital space.
2. Lucrative Career Opportunities: Digital marketing offers diverse and high-paying career paths, including:
With salaries often exceeding traditional marketing roles, it’s an ideal field for professionals looking to boost their earning potential.
3. Essential for Business Growth: For entrepreneurs and small business owners, digital marketing is the key to scaling operations. In 2025, having an online presence is critical, and mastering digital marketing skills can help you:
4. Stay Relevant in the Job Market: As automation and AI continue to reshape industries, traditional marketing methods are becoming obsolete. Digital marketing skills will remain future-proof, ensuring your relevance in an ever-changing job market.
Also read: Growth of Digital Marketing in India: Evolution, Opportunities, and Future Trends
5. Cost-Effective Learning Opportunities: The availability of online courses, free resources, and certifications has made learning digital marketing more accessible than ever. Platforms like upGrad offer affordable, flexible programs that fit around your schedule, allowing you to gain expertise without disrupting your daily routine.
6. Work Flexibly and Globally: Digital marketing opens doors to flexible work arrangements and remote opportunities. Many professionals in this field enjoy freelancing or working with international clients, offering unparalleled freedom and global exposure.
7. Constant Innovation Keeps It Exciting: From the rise of voice search to AI-driven marketing tools, digital marketing is constantly evolving. This dynamic environment offers endless opportunities to learn, innovate, and stay engaged in your work.
Unlock your potential with the Master of Design in User Experience Design from upGrad and Jindal School of Art and Architecture, and transform your career in UX design today!
Digital marketing is one of the fastest-growing and most dynamic industries in the modern job market. With businesses across all sectors transitioning to digital platforms, the demand for skilled digital marketers has surged.
Here’s a detailed look at the exciting career opportunities in digital marketing and how you can thrive in this field:
Role |
Key Skills |
Career Path |
Keyword research, on-page/off-page SEO, analytics |
SEO Analyst → SEO Manager → SEO Consultant |
|
Content creation, analytics, paid social ads |
Social Media Executive → Manager → Strategist |
|
Writing, SEO, storytelling, content strategy |
Content Writer → Strategist → Marketing Manager |
|
Ad copywriting, bid management, analytics |
PPC Analyst → PPC Manager → Paid Media Director |
|
Email Marketing Specialist |
Email automation, A/B testing, segmentation |
Email Executive → Manager → Campaign Strategist |
Data analysis, reporting, marketing tools |
Marketing Analyst → Data Strategist → Marketing Head |
|
Affiliate Marketing Manager |
Negotiation, relationship management, analytics |
Affiliate Coordinator → Manager → Program Director |
Web Analytics Expert |
Google Analytics, data interpretation, reporting |
Analytics Associate → Analytics Manager → Director |
E-Commerce Specialist |
SEO, PPC, CRM tools, e-commerce platforms |
E-Commerce Manager → Digital Store Lead → Head of E-Commerce |
Also read: Top 20 Careers in Digital Marketing: Ultimate Guide [2025]
Switching careers can be both exciting and overwhelming, but with the right strategy, you can smoothly transition into the digital marketing world. Whether you're moving from sales, design, business, or any other field, many of the skills you've already developed can be applied to your new role.
Also Read: 10 Killer Digital Marketing Skills You Must Have
Here’s a detailed guide for individuals looking to make a career change into digital marketing:
The skills you’ve acquired in your previous career may be highly relevant to digital marketing. For example:
Boost your digital marketing skills with upGrad’s Free ChatGPT for Digital Marketing Course and harness the power of AI for impactful campaigns!
Understanding the digital marketing landscape is essential before diving into specific areas. Key concepts to focus on:
To bridge the gap between your previous career and digital marketing, enroll in a comprehensive online course or program. Look for:
Also Read: Top 10 Free Online Digital Marketing Courses to Boost Your Career in 2025
To gain confidence and demonstrate your new skills, start working on practical projects.
Also Read: Top Digital Marketing Case Studies for Aspiring Digital Marketers
Networking is essential when switching careers, especially in a fast-paced industry like digital marketing.
When you're ready to apply for roles, tailor your resume and cover letter to highlight the skills that align with digital marketing positions:
Also Read: How to Create a Digital Marketing Resume? With Samples
As you transition into digital marketing, be open to starting in entry-level positions to gain practical experience. Some common entry-level roles such as Digital Marketing Assistant, Social Media Coordinator, Content Marketing Executive etc. These roles will allow you to learn on the job, gain further expertise, and work your way up to more senior positions like Digital Marketing Manager or Director.
The time it takes to learn digital marketing depends on several factors, including your background, learning pace, and the depth of knowledge you wish to acquire. Here's a breakdown of different learning timelines based on various scenarios:
If you're starting from scratch, understanding the fundamentals of digital marketing can take around 2-3 months. This includes:
To gain a deeper understanding of digital marketing and start implementing strategies, plan for around 4 to 6 months of focused learning. In this phase, you'll cover:
Also Read: 10 Killer Digital Marketing Skills You Must Have
Once you've built a foundation, the next step is to gain hands-on experience through real-world projects.
This phase can take anywhere from 6 months to a year, depending on the volume of projects and specialization you choose.
Becoming an advanced digital marketing expert, capable of managing large-scale campaigns or leading teams, can take anywhere from 1 to 2 years. This timeline is ideal for those aiming for leadership roles such as: Digital Marketing Manager, SEO Specialist, Marketing Director etc.
This phase involves:
Enroll in the Digital Marketing and Communication PGC Program with MICA today and elevate your career with advanced digital marketing skills!
Are you ready to take your career to the next level by mastering the skills that will shape the future of marketing? Whether you're just starting or looking to advance your existing knowledge, upGrad offers comprehensive digital marketing programs designed to equip you with everything you need to succeed in the industry.
Why Choose upGrad for Digital Marketing?
Ready to Begin?
Take the first step towards becoming a digital marketing expert with upGrad's flexible, online programs. Sign up today and start learning digital marketing at your own pace!
Content - Start learning with our free Digital Marketing courses, offering practical knowledge on SEO, email marketing, and more to help you grow your digital presence.
Content - Get valuable marketing tips and stay updated with trends through our popular Digital Marketing blogs, your go-to resource for actionable strategies and industry news.
Content - Advance your career by mastering vital Digital Marketing skills such as conversion rate optimization, digital advertising, CRM tools, and strategic campaign planning.
Content - Elevate your digital marketing skills with our expertly crafted online courses, covering everything from SEO to social media strategy to boost your career.
490 articles published
Get Free Consultation
By submitting, I accept the T&C and
Privacy Policy
Level Up Your Digital Marketing Career Today!
Top Resources